Four KC teachers reinstated
Four Kansas City school teachers who were told they would be losing their jobs next year will be able to stay after all.

The administration decided that retaining those four “would be good for the district,” Chief of Staff Chace Ramey said after tonight’s board meeting.

The teachers, who have not yet been notified, were among 87 non-tenured teachers whose contracts were not renewed for next school year.

During the board meeting, Superintendent John Covington told the teachers’ union president that he had considered the union’s request to review the documents that several non-tenured teachers had provided through the union to argue that they should keep their jobs.
